ROC 2024 HITS BLACKBURN

This year’s event saw record attendance from chapters across the UK and Ireland

Blackburn, Lancashire, is famous for many things, not least its iconic football team and featuring in the Beatle’s song A Day in the Life, and in 2024 another claim to fame was added as it hosted record numbers at the annual H.O.G.® UK and Ireland Regional Officer Connection at the start of October. Taking place at the Mercure Blackburn Dunkenhalgh Hotel and Spa, it had representatives from all but two of the UK and Ireland chapters in attendance, alongside nine dealerships, with more than 140 delegates turning out for the two-day event.   

As well as chapter directors, many chapters took the opportunity to send assistant directors, road captains, communications – including social media – officers, membership officers and other officer leads too.   

It was a packed agenda, with Saturday featuring an introduction and update on the region’s activities and successes by new Customer Experience Lead Vicki Green, with keynote sessions focused on touring from Tour1’s Gary France and David Grist from Orange and Black. Gary’s focused on European touring and as part of his content he offered full maps and itineraries for free – exclusively for H.O.G. chapters, including a World War II Normandy Battlefields tour. Record numbers attended the workshop sessions which included Membership, Chapter Charter, Social Media, Events and Chapter Directors and new for this year were a series of breakout sessions where delegates could individually pose questions to a number of partners and vendors including Andrew MacLeod from the H.O.G. member services team, Emma Biddlecombe from the H.O.G. merchandise team, Alan Dykes from the H.O.G. content team, David Grist from Orange and Black, plus Harley-Davidson Insurance and Dr. Jekill & Mr. Hyde specialist motorcycle exhausts.

Sunday’s keynote was also provided by Dr. Jekill & Mr. Hyde, with Frank Evers explaining the benefits of their system across the entire range of Harley-Davidson motorcycles. For those who are not familiar, the Dr. Jekill & Mr. Hyde is a variable valve exhaust system that can be even quieter than stock – but roar when the valve is opened, all at the touch of a button and not necessarily requiring engine re-mapping. Dinner and entertainment on Saturday night also featured awards and thank yous hosted by the UK and Ireland Marketing Lead Megan Lewis and H.O.G. Europe, Middle East and Africa’s Yannick Foulon. And, of course, was an all-important networking and idea sharing opportunity.

With greatly increased numbers – including many chapters who brought up to five officers – and incredible engagement in workshops, Q&As and drop-in sessions, the UK and Ireland ROC is building momentum and looking forward to even bigger events in the future.
